Wonder Woman (2017)

The superhero film, Wonder Woman, is about Diana (Gal Gadot), princess of the Amazons, trained to be an unconquerable warrior and discovers World War I and her purpose for helping the world. This movie is filled with epic moments, exciting action scenes and memorable performances by Gadot, Chris Pine, Robin Wright, David Thewlis, Connie Nielsen and Danny Huston. See: movie trailer

There is so much to love about this movie especially in having a new cinematic role model of a female superhero. Diana/Wonder Woman exemplifies a passionate, fiercely courageous woman who exudes confidence and excellent leadership qualities. The opening scenes of Diana as a child growing up is sure to inspire children of all ages with her strong, determined spirit. Gadot is truly radiant in her role and the director Patty Jenkins has paved the way for other female directors to shine!

The life lessons of what a hero is and the power of love also stand out as reasons I highly recommend this film as an enduring source of inspiration and motivation. You will also see many examples of resilience, perseverance and indestructible optimism.
